Multiple backup types

Back up disks/volumes (with all information required for the operating system to boot), individual files or folders, system states (for Microsoft Windows systems), or ESXi configurations.

Physical data shipping service

Perform initial seeding faster by saving the initial full backup to a hard drive on client premises and shipping it to an Acronis data center. The initial seeding backup will be uploaded to cloud storage onsite.

    1. Resource usage is relative to the system specifications and a number of other factors, such as disk speed, disk size, available bandwidth, etc. By default, the Acronis backup process runs on low priority, with the operating system dynamically throttling its resources.

    2. On modern servers and workstations, the CPU usage is typically around 3-4% and RAM consumption will be up to 500 MB with CPU spikes during the snapshot phase.

    Acronis provides a hardware-independent software solution that can work with almost any hardware on industry-standard protocols like SMB and NFS. Acronis can also support any block-based storage, as long as it's supported by the operating system.

    This will depend on the size and performance of the hard disk, the amount of data changed, and the available bandwidth. Testing needs to be done, but the minimum threshold is 10 minutes.

    Compression rates vary depending on the type of data but generally, you can expect around 30-40% compression unless the data is exclusively media files.
